summaryrefslogtreecommitdiff
path: root/sci-physics
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-03-15 18:47:53 +0000
committerV3n3RiX <venerix@koprulu.sector>2024-03-15 18:47:53 +0000
commita4eda25bf0f72d757244b128657832bc4da28375 (patch)
tree5a4bda4947a8d19e1f07c2385db1aff2c18ba0d2 /sci-physics
parent6e8d3793323b8f24be801a4aaf31cdd31a8483e9 (diff)
gentoo auto-resync : 15:03:2024 - 18:47:52
Diffstat (limited to 'sci-physics')
-rw-r--r--sci-physics/Manifest.gzbin4207 -> 4208 bytes
-rw-r--r--sci-physics/hepmc/Manifest6
-rw-r--r--sci-physics/hepmc/hepmc-3.2.6.ebuild2
-rw-r--r--sci-physics/hepmc/hepmc-3.2.7.ebuild2
-rw-r--r--sci-physics/hepmc/hepmc-9999.ebuild15
5 files changed, 16 insertions, 9 deletions
diff --git a/sci-physics/Manifest.gz b/sci-physics/Manifest.gz
index 8cc7d2c840d7..190a81e2665f 100644
--- a/sci-physics/Manifest.gz
+++ b/sci-physics/Manifest.gz
Binary files differ
diff --git a/sci-physics/hepmc/Manifest b/sci-physics/hepmc/Manifest
index 2dd310935dcc..0f0bf9dccd5f 100644
--- a/sci-physics/hepmc/Manifest
+++ b/sci-physics/hepmc/Manifest
@@ -6,7 +6,7 @@ DIST hepmc2.06.11.tgz 4893958 BLAKE2B ac8eef250cb330a167c9e0f4bd1aaf8df82e0ffec3
EBUILD hepmc-2.06.11.ebuild 2116 BLAKE2B 1cc75cf1577b38386720025ed5feb75b19a3a8531927dffc134d9b6847141338252d264412b5c59ee718986867b9fef0fa9cd5bcc3c47fbd8addbcaee3d07aa9 SHA512 f04112c914c519fa630afdfead10961a45805f20863f62f8132b985900865bef28e11310a96a7ca259884baa9a6484a220b44d5a8365dbcdbf1d1021d1057792
EBUILD hepmc-3.2.5.ebuild 1196 BLAKE2B a265b8898ecc5de3e99f02ec8bf7340dcba02210e95b16af06352192842bf9cc2f09a3d32c1d7fe804aaf7d81a4ae977565601ab47c1a904995eca050024839f SHA512 df5f6ee0ec27787dbce57cca14c53f4e3565d5d09a91829dd15f82ad5c5665ea4c38fc06aa22407b4651b22a8273621bcdb44963eb939ab013b9bce1f6002aef
EBUILD hepmc-3.2.5_p20230225-r1.ebuild 1488 BLAKE2B 65054613cb8d829c75cdadf5880f17c1127e8817dbf4189f8d1bd3b0105a2ff4d7fcc4790a3c1eb2d48c8047d2ca84f4b0931a5452e066447db254c65914fd84 SHA512 5281c1a6c6fdcd3e9c22b806730b71d96f8215071554d590114579f7cd9f4391a56902548798cd9608342308e9a5390d09f9ad0037dac68fabf637dece660f7f
-EBUILD hepmc-3.2.6.ebuild 1399 BLAKE2B 86775d0041a460e04f1a6aea1d6bd7d601648c086642dddd7bb264d45f09238ccd42ef867dad6efec883fbcd9cc54ffe7e8951ac57c41eea75815c2288d35499 SHA512 a467213717d54e63a1efc417f7284f336c1d814d86d51b95375d6b78b28a9689562ea161abc48feb27b6569dbc552d72d7300cf7f77b42b7feadfdeaa4240e85
-EBUILD hepmc-3.2.7.ebuild 1400 BLAKE2B 19bf44481c3aabd4fa61fe3a1d5b743bdc2116cfb78c3cecbaad08765755231865287e52c16d18cd3a0b4a6749846fe1d267e2e6bde3c9d199d44283a0f0923b SHA512 c1083f4d7e717334ca22226106a7286acfd26eb588e768568458f4ca6710bf51b618880bca8c5427bd79756be22097f5bedf08f4bd4311a40fcf475ffcbab9b6
-EBUILD hepmc-9999.ebuild 1287 BLAKE2B 2ea3e9ec2b89601d6472e4895dc8678a8f6766a2ff993d0be1931270bacfd14807e06f9a75aa499903769cafda04f3a3bbef29c6b454b6d3cb1a566838a47406 SHA512 bbb3064424f0049445877a58455a494fb7d3248634fe9b4a79ce92e871f223fb0993be5a9afbcf566ddbb69ba7f8b28b5fc3f958d1304c2b22fa08af9ef907b1
+EBUILD hepmc-3.2.6.ebuild 1400 BLAKE2B a23c3da80c1961c7a3cf7b81b2debe14f061247c8a5d41ea295d03d90103f55adb730d0a797ee9a913a9029de5acb82168994220f6d54e63ea8a0a90324ff4ce SHA512 508d7945a8499753ecb1c4131c1d5a5fb59a2b686217a4b909371ac410d9f8dd88adbe5f601e16bea94ac863d839520853e9ce7cca6a19f3a9adea1592c469f9
+EBUILD hepmc-3.2.7.ebuild 1400 BLAKE2B a23c3da80c1961c7a3cf7b81b2debe14f061247c8a5d41ea295d03d90103f55adb730d0a797ee9a913a9029de5acb82168994220f6d54e63ea8a0a90324ff4ce SHA512 508d7945a8499753ecb1c4131c1d5a5fb59a2b686217a4b909371ac410d9f8dd88adbe5f601e16bea94ac863d839520853e9ce7cca6a19f3a9adea1592c469f9
+EBUILD hepmc-9999.ebuild 1387 BLAKE2B 6106642efe3674ebb153f872105b3ff873b8aef105bfe3f013549557c162d59a508c44fab8f0fbd92596e66a3343fc6e5833a9d9aaeae817256159fdb4d8feec SHA512 00ccdde71033f34991376e183f58b95367b7317e90324f0870a27af17b448294d6f3ecb4c58342107599472426ab8bfdd9ca694c59f9335a365893e2ba4861cc
MISC metadata.xml 1600 BLAKE2B 10b28e9bbb93689a55d60e8af6ca44ea7764b8b309c4dfba81bb11d0ca2cd3aa30ee1df5b9a4a02bd649f64d7624885f10259f4d62c1bdb89b36fa7bb1da8baf SHA512 52c562ae75774076c652072aa1bfbefbbb3fcace04856fea14ce7265e6116bce7bc0fafa24e092cb848cdda980c489ade647ac056a6cd6cc8f077f26994454ae
diff --git a/sci-physics/hepmc/hepmc-3.2.6.ebuild b/sci-physics/hepmc/hepmc-3.2.6.ebuild
index ebedecfcd50b..2c4ebb116007 100644
--- a/sci-physics/hepmc/hepmc-3.2.6.ebuild
+++ b/sci-physics/hepmc/hepmc-3.2.6.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-PYTHON_COMPAT=( python3_{9..11} )
+PYTHON_COMPAT=( python3_{10..12} )
inherit fortran-2 cmake python-single-r1
MYPN=HepMC3
diff --git a/sci-physics/hepmc/hepmc-3.2.7.ebuild b/sci-physics/hepmc/hepmc-3.2.7.ebuild
index fa5e9a78a45b..2c4ebb116007 100644
--- a/sci-physics/hepmc/hepmc-3.2.7.ebuild
+++ b/sci-physics/hepmc/hepmc-3.2.7.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-PYTHON_COMPAT=( python3_{10..11} )
+PYTHON_COMPAT=( python3_{10..12} )
inherit fortran-2 cmake python-single-r1
MYPN=HepMC3
diff --git a/sci-physics/hepmc/hepmc-9999.ebuild b/sci-physics/hepmc/hepmc-9999.ebuild
index cb2ff090e84d..788d8d48adf5 100644
--- a/sci-physics/hepmc/hepmc-9999.ebuild
+++ b/sci-physics/hepmc/hepmc-9999.ebuild
@@ -3,8 +3,8 @@
EAPI=8
-PYTHON_COMPAT=( python3_{9..11} )
-inherit cmake python-single-r1
+PYTHON_COMPAT=( python3_{10..12} )
+inherit fortran-2 cmake python-single-r1
MYP=HepMC3-${PV}
@@ -26,7 +26,14 @@ IUSE="doc test examples python root"
RESTRICT="!test? ( test )"
REQUIRED_USE="${PYTHON_REQUIRED_USE}"
-RDEPEND="python? ( ${PYTHON_DEPS} )"
+RDEPEND="
+ python? (
+ ${PYTHON_DEPS}
+ $(python_gen_cond_dep '
+ dev-python/numpy[${PYTHON_USEDEP}]
+ ')
+ )
+"
DEPEND="${RDEPEND}"
BDEPEND="
root? ( sci-physics/root:= )
@@ -52,5 +59,5 @@ src_configure() {
src_install() {
cmake_src_install
use examples && docompress -x /usr/share/doc/${PF}/examples
- python_optimize
+ use python && python_optimize
}